Can I drink coffee while pregnant?

Can I drink coffee while pregnant? You can drink coffee during pregnancy, but don’t overdose. Overdose can lead to an increased risk of miscarriage. Coffee contains caffeine. Expectant mothers should reduce the amount of coffee they drink in the first 3 months of pregnancy and limit their daily caffeine intake to no more than 200 milligrams. A cup (240ml) of instant coffee contains approximately 90-200 mg of caffeine…

What does amniocentesis check?

Amniocentesis is a prenatal diagnostic technique that uses amniotic fluid from pregnant women to detect chromosomal abnormalities and genetic defects in the fetus. It is one of the most commonly used prenatal diagnostic methods and can detect many different types of chromosomal abnormalities and genetic defects, including Down syndrome, Williams syndrome, cystic fibrosis, and more.
